How do we stop it Firefox asking to update the password on the secondary registration pages?

Many sites Web uses a name of user and password and a 'secret question' sign in. Part II contains usually enter the answer a random question, as 'the mother maiden name. " 'place of birth' etc.

When this happens, Firefox asks if I want to update the password that it stores. I have obviously not because it will change my real password, and the answer will be different the next time in any case. This happens on all the signs in and there is no way I can tell Firefox not do; the only options are up to date or "not now".

I always feel like Firefox to remember the user principal name and the real password, so how do I prevent him from asking questions about these pseudo passwords without turning off the main connection details record?

Hello gheathen, enter Subject: authorizations in the address bar, locate the site in question and block its ability to store passwords (which should not affect the currently registered).
